Problems solved by technology

However, the number of permutations in this method is too large. Although a more practical sequential suboptimal CARI (SS-CARI) and random suboptimal CARI (RS-CARI) solution is proposed, its computational complexity is reduced, but its PAPR reduction got restricted
The document "Yi-ShengSu, Tsung-ChengWu, Chung-HsuanWang, and Min-KuanChang, "ALow-ComplexityCross-AntennaRotationandInversionSchemeforPAPRReductionofSTBCMIMO-OFDMSystems", IEEE16thInternationalWorkshoponComputerAidedModelingandDesignofCommunicationLinksandNetworks, pp.31-35, 2011"proposed a RICE-CACA Solution, although this solution reduces a certain degree of complexity and PAPR, but its parameter setting is a fixed value

Abstract

The invention discloses a novel method for reducing a peak-to-average ratio of an STBC (Space Time Block Code) MIMO-OFDM (Multiple Input Multiple Output-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ing) system, and provides a self-adaption cross-antenna rotation and inversion method based on STBC. A PAPR (Peak-to-Average Power Ratio) of an MIMO-OFDM technology can be reduced. The method comprises the steps that the size of a weight factor is adjusted continuously according to a PAPR variation trend and the variation quantity; the operation probability of a signal subblock executing rotation and inversion is obtained, and then optimized by repeated iterations; an optimal sequence is further generated to perform subblock rotation and inversion; and the PAPR of a signal is reduced. If a threshold of the PAPR is preset for the system, the computation complexity can be further reduced.

Description

technical field [0001] The present invention relates to the technical field of signal improvement in a multiple-input multiple-output or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(MIMO-OFDM) broadband wireless communication system, in particular to a method for reducing STBC MIMO- OFDM system peak-to-average ratio. Background technique [0002]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ing (OFDM), as an efficient multi-carrier modulation scheme, is considered to be an important technology for high-speed data transmission in wireless time-varying channels. In addition, multiple-input multiple-output (MIMO) is another attractive technology. By configuring multiple antennas on both sides of the transceiver, the channel transmission rate can be increased and a large space diversity gain can be obtained, thereby improving system capacity and performance.
